引言
随着科技的飞速发展,虚拟现实(VR)、增强现实(AR)和混合现实(MR)等新兴技术逐渐走进了我们的日常生活。在这其中,MR技术因其独特的融合现实与虚拟的能力,正在为各个行业带来革命性的变化。本文将深入探讨MR技术在景区导览领域的应用,带领读者一起畅游知识殿堂,感受科技的魅力。
MR技术概述
定义与原理
混合现实(Mixed Reality,MR)是一种将真实世界与虚拟世界相结合的技术。它允许用户通过设备(如智能眼镜、手机等)看到、听到和与虚拟环境中的物体进行交互。MR技术的基本原理是通过摄像头捕捉现实世界的图像,并在这些图像上叠加虚拟信息。
技术优势
与VR和AR相比,MR技术在以下方面具有明显优势:
- 无缝融合:MR技术能够将虚拟物体与现实世界无缝融合,使得虚拟内容更加真实。
- 互动性强:用户可以与现实世界中的虚拟物体进行互动,增强沉浸感。
- 实用性强:MR技术可以应用于各种场景,如教育、医疗、工业等。
MR技术在景区导览中的应用
增强导览体验
历史重现:通过MR技术,游客可以在景区内重现历史场景,了解历史文化背景。
# 伪代码:创建一个历史场景 class HistoricalScene(MRObject): def __init__(self, scene_data): super().__init__(scene_data) def load_scene(self): # 加载场景数据 pass # 使用 scene = HistoricalScene(history_data) scene.load_scene()导览信息叠加:在游客参观过程中,MR技术可以将导览信息叠加在现实世界中,方便游客获取信息。
# 伪代码:显示导览信息 class GuideInfo(MRText): def __init__(self, info_text): super().__init__(info_text) def display(self, position): # 在指定位置显示信息 pass # 使用 guide_info = GuideInfo("这是某某景点的介绍") guide_info.display(position)
景区知识普及
互动式教育:MR技术可以将景区中的知识以互动的形式呈现,提高游客的参与度和学习兴趣。
# 伪代码:创建一个互动式教育场景 class InteractiveEducationalScene(MREducationObject): def __init__(self, education_data): super().__init__(education_data) def start_education(self): # 开始教育过程 pass # 使用 educational_scene = InteractiveEducationalScene(education_data) educational_scene.start_education()虚拟讲解员:通过MR技术,游客可以与虚拟讲解员互动,了解景区的更多知识。
# 伪代码:创建一个虚拟讲解员 class VirtualGuide(MRCharacter): def __init__(self, guide_data): super().__init__(guide_data) def start_talk(self, topic): # 开始讲解指定话题 pass # 使用 guide = VirtualGuide(guide_data) guide.start_talk("景区历史")
总结
MR技术在景区导览领域的应用,为游客带来了全新的体验。随着技术的不断发展,未来MR技术将在更多领域发挥重要作用,让我们的生活变得更加便捷、有趣。
